Ordinals
beta
Sat 1264170500012635
decimal
295668.500012635
degree
0°85668′1332″500012635‴
percentile
60.19859530491539%
name
ewxlwhgkwti
cycle
0
epoch
1
period
146
block
295668
offset
500012635
timestamp
2014-04-13 19:52:45 UTC
rarity
common
prev
next